RE: laptop messed by Mike on 01-02-2006 at 11:39 AM

Is the HDD file system NTFS?
If yes, then you should use a NTFS Bootdisk (you can also try this if the above doesnt work)  because normal bootdisks can't access NTFS file systems :) (the only command you can use is fdisk :P)
